Chemically modified allergens (allergoids) were obtained from house dust mites (Dermatophagoides pteronyssinus). The allergenicity of allergoids in comparison with commercial mite allergen was determined by the skin prick test and by the in vitro test of degranulation of passively sensitized rat mast cells. Changes in allergoid molecules were determined with the use of gel filtration in a column packed with Sephadex G-75, isoelectric focusing in polyacrylamide gel, the determination of the concentration of end amino groups and the enzymatic activity of preparations, as well as HPLC. The possibility of using these methods for controlling the process of modification was studied. The results confirmed the fact that the modification on the allergenic preparation really occurred and the allergenic activity of allergoids was low.
